Wear & Care
Diamonds can break, chains may snap and precious metals will scratch so show a little love and care for you jewellery.

Diamonds
There is a misconception that diamonds are unbreakable, unfortunately this is not true. Although the hardest known natural mineral and virtually scratch resistant it doesn’t stop them shattering when hit hard enough. Therefore it’s a sensible precaution to remove diamond set rings for sports or during any form of manual work as a sharp knock could result in the stone shattering.

Gold and Platinum are hardy metals, which should be able to withstand most of the rigours of normal daily use. However even with normal wear they will scratch and dent and with hard wear may misshape. They can be polished with a soft cloth but I don’t recommend a silver polish cloth as they generally contain abrasive powder.

Silver
You may find that some items occasionally turn black (oxidise) where they come into contact with your skin. This is due to the natural acids in one's skin reacting to the additional metals in sterling silver. "silver dip" solution. If you find that it continues to oxidise, we can rhodium or pure silver-plate it.
